Features

  • Bluart 3.0 Exceptional Visibility: DEPSTECH Bluart 3.0 delivering high-quality imaging, low-light proficiency, and seamless video streaming like never before. Witness the power of Bluart, say goodbye to dim or fuzzy visuals, embrace every intricate detail with unparalleled clarity. It is a perfect tool for professionals and DIY enthusiasts alike.
  • Optimal Focus and Flexibility: 180 rotation button and mirror flip button provide added flexibility for inspection purposes, enabling you to view objects from different angles in tight corners. The fixed focal range of 1.18-3.15 inches ensures detailed observations in various scenarios( the best focal length distance is 1.97in). It's essential for anyone in need of precise and reliable inspection equipment.
  • User-Friendly Design: The built-in 4.3-inch IPS screen allows for immediate operation, making it beginner-friendly and convenient. The large buttons are intuitively designed, providing a simple and easy-to-understand user experience. Inspect effortlessly, not available for capture photos and record videos.
  • Durable and Versatile: With a 16.5ft semi-rigid cable and an IP67 waterproof lens, this digital endoscope camera is designed to tackle any challenging environment, allowing you to effortlessly navigate tight spaces and wet areas. The upgraded processing speed ensures a smoother operation, saving you time and effort.
  • What You Get: Endoscope camera host *1, 16.5ft semi-rigid cable *1, manual *1, accessories: magnet *1, hook *1. DEPSTECH specialized in creating a wide range of performance, durability and precision borescope and committed to making your life at ease. We offers a 24 months worry-free service.

  • Great Camera at a Great Price
At this price point this camera is an exceptional value. Does it have all of the features of a $300 inspection camera? No, but it's 1/10th of the cost. This does everything you need to be able to look down into tight spaces like drains, underneath auto parts, behind furniture, in walls, in ductwork, etc. The light on the scope is very bright and does a great job of illuminating what you're inspecting. The camera and screen give a bright and clear picture. The scope is long enough to get most places a home owner, hobbyist, or mechanic would want to get to. Everything is exceptionally easy to use. You probably won't even need the manual. If you find yourself with the camera in the wrong direction and everything upside down, you can rotate the picture with the push of a button. My prior scope that I bought for a similar price had to be connected to a cell phone and you would use the cellphone as your screen. This is MUCH, MUCH better than those type of instruments. Not only is the set up much easier (since there isn't any) you also don't have to handle your cellphone in a wet area, that's probably also a very dirty area, where you have to be getting dirty to manipulate the scope and then smearing all of that on to your cellphone to control the camera. In addition to keeping something that you put up to your head clean instead of smeared with sewage, this camera is much better designed to let you operate it while still holding it securely. The last thing you want is to drop a $1,200 phone into the water because you were trying to hold on to the phone and the scope while also using both hands to select things on your phone and pinch and zoom. Think of this a cheap insurance against destroying a phone using one of the phone based scope systems that are similarly priced. ... show more

  • Pretty cool device
I have to be honest. I didn't need this borescope at all. I didn't even know what is what devices like this were called But when I saw it, it seemed like it could come in handy. And it has already. First, the device itself seems to be build pretty well. Yes, it has a plastic housing, but it doesn't feel cheap or flimsy at all to me. The 16.5ft cable is semi-rigid which is helpful since most applications for this will call for a certain amount of rigidity to be able to get the camera into the location you need. The image quality is ok. Not great, not terrible, but more than good enough for most uses I would say. I have already used this to inspect air ducts in my house, as well as to look into some tight spots behind cabinets and even in my car's engine compartment. I do wish that there was a way to take snapshots with it though. Having some sort of memory card slot and ability to snap an image would make this even that more usable. That said, I still love it, and for the price, it is a steal. ... show more
